What Is JadooTV Inc?
JadooTV Inc provides internet-based television services through apps and dedicated streaming devices. Instead of receiving channels through an antenna, satellite dish, or cable line, viewers stream content over a broadband connection.
The platform has historically focused on audiences interested in South Asian programming, including content in languages such as Hindi, Urdu, Punjabi, Bengali, Tamil, Telugu, and other regional languages. Available channels and programs can change based on licensing agreements, subscription plans, and the viewer’s country.

JadooTV Inc Devices and Compatible Platforms
JadooTV Inc has been associated with dedicated Android-based TV boxes as well as streaming applications. A dedicated box can be useful for households that want a simple, remote-controlled setup, while an app may be more convenient for viewers who already own a smart TV, streaming stick, phone, tablet, or compatible media player.
Compatibility can vary by product generation. Before buying a device or subscription, check whether the service supports your specific platform, such as:
- Android TV or Google TV
- Selected smart TV models
- Android and iOS phones or tablets
- Streaming media players
- Web browsers, where supported
Do not assume that an Android phone app will work properly on every Android TV device. TV versions often require a different interface, remote-control support, or app distribution method.
A reliable setup normally includes a modern television, an HDMI port, a stable Wi-Fi or wired network, and the latest version of the official application. If you purchase hardware, confirm whether the price includes a subscription or only the device. Some sellers list these separately.
How to Set Up JadooTV Inc
Setting up JadooTV Inc usually involves four basic steps:
- Confirm service availability. Check the official service page for your country and review the current subscription options.
- Install the official app or connect the device. Download software from a recognized app store whenever possible. If using a box, connect it to the TV with HDMI and follow the on-screen instructions.
- Connect to the internet. Use a strong Wi-Fi connection or Ethernet. Wired internet is generally more stable for live television.
- Sign in and test content. Enter your account details, select a channel, and test both live and on-demand playback.
For better performance, place a Wi-Fi router in an open location rather than inside a cabinet. If your TV is far from the router, a dual-band mesh system or Ethernet connection may reduce buffering. Avoid downloading large files or running multiple high-bandwidth services while watching live content.
You should also create a strong, unique password and avoid sharing account credentials publicly. If the service supports multiple devices, review the account rules before using simultaneous streams.
Is JadooTV Inc Legal and Safe to Use?
The legality of an IPTV service depends on whether it has the necessary rights to distribute the channels and programs it offers in your region. Internet delivery itself is not illegal, but unauthorized streaming or redistribution of copyrighted channels can violate copyright law.
For a safer purchase:
- Use the official JadooTV website or an authorized app store.
- Read the terms of service and refund policy.
- Be cautious of boxes promising “every channel” or lifetime access.
- Avoid modified applications, sideloaded APK files, and pirate IPTV playlists.
- Check the seller’s identity, contact information, and billing terms.
- Use a credit card or another payment method with purchase protections when appropriate.
A VPN does not make an unauthorized service legal. It can also interfere with location checks, account security systems, or playback quality. Use one only when permitted by the service’s terms and local law.
Privacy is another consideration. Review the app’s permissions and privacy policy. A television app generally should not need access to unrelated phone data, contacts, or sensitive files.
Troubleshooting JadooTV Inc Streaming Problems
Buffering, login errors, and missing channels are common problems with internet television. Try these steps before contacting support:
Buffering or poor video quality: Restart the router and streaming device, move closer to the router, or switch to Ethernet. Pause other high-bandwidth activity. If possible, test another streaming service to determine whether the problem is your connection or JadooTV.
App crashes: Update the application and the device operating system. Force-close the app, restart the device, and clear its cache if that option is available. Reinstalling the official app can also resolve corrupted files.
Login or activation problems: Confirm that you are using the correct email address and password. Check whether the subscription has expired and make sure your device’s date and time are set automatically.
Missing channels: Channel availability may change because of licensing, regional restrictions, or plan differences. Compare the current channel list with your subscription rather than relying on an older advertisement.
If an issue continues, record the device model, app version, error message, internet type, and time of the problem before contacting customer support. That information usually speeds up troubleshooting.
